Brief Description
The Quality Assurance Auditor coordinates and performs audits on turn-key sourced and manufactured products. Organize audits to be performed. Make sure audits are completed in a timely manner. Make decisions on acceptability and review with QA Supervisor. Communicates with inventory control when audits are completed and ready to release to stock. Coordinates and performs 100% inspections on failures and communicates findings. Reviews and approves TOP (top of production) garments.

Job Responsibilities
- Organize and maintain the audit schedule; perform and complete audits within 3 days; Rearranging schedule as needed for unexpected priority shipments.
- Perform audits and review results to make decisions on borderline quality issues.
- Works with Sourcing and Design to resolve audit issues; communicates findings.
- Perform audits and review results with Quality Supervisor.
- Performs 100% inspections; enters results into system and notifies appropriate teams of results.
- Determines styles to be audited; Monitors issue styles: Keeps track of new styles and colors then audit if needed.
- Documents audit results into our system.
- Keeps files up to date; replaces and obtains new standards from Design.
- Communicates daily with Inventory Control team.
- Works with the Quality Assurance Coordinator to resolve audit issues, communicate findings and provide information on charge backs.
- Maintains a tidy and neat audit site.
- Research/Investigate inventory for quality issues.
- Ensure corrective actions are taken on nonconforming products.
- Review and approve top of production (TOP) garments.
- Supporting receipt of vas materials from Pharr.
- Oversight of any rework processes that are being completed. Both of finished goods as well as packaging, labels, cases, etc.
- Routing liaison for retail services.
- Inspections and verification of any returned product
- Experience and knowledge of audits and inspections, preferred
- Knowledge of Word, Excel, and Outlook
- Knowledge of Oracle is a plus, but not required
- Must be able to follow technical specifications and measure garments for conformance
- Must be able to recognize nonconformance to approved samples, as related to construction, appearance and color.
